Forming ESD Standards

Rome, NY | The ESD Assn. and the JEDEC Solid State Technology Assn., Arlington, VA, have entered into a Memorandum of Understanding agreement for the development of joint standards and publications in the field of device electrostatic discharge (ESD) sensitivity testing.

Under the agreement, volunteers from the ESD Assn. and JEDEC member companies will participate in a Joint Task Force for standardization work.

David E. Swenson, president of ESD Assn., says, “This historic collaboration between the ESDA and JEDEC paves the way for the development of harmonized test methods for ESD, which will ultimately reduce uncertainty about test standards among manufacturers and suppliers in the solid state industry.”
